    I’m a 22-year-old man, and I support everyone’s right to live however they want, as long as they’re not hurting anyone. I believe in justice, equality, and tolerance. Personally, my ideal relationship is more traditional. My wife of 2 years (we’ve been together for 5) shares this outlook: she stays home and dedicates her time to our family. We also live in a multigenerational home with my parents, my older brother, his wife, and their child, so that sense of community is very strong. I believe women should always have the freedom to choose the kind of life they want, whether traditional, modern, or anything in between, and should never be pressured in either direction.

        I don’t see any problem with it. I describe myself as progressive as well, and for me the key to that statement is that both me and my partner constructed this relationship to be how we wanted it to be.

        If you and your wife are equals in the decision making process, whatever the conclusion is, I would say you are a progressive couple.
